  • 𝐏𝐞𝐫𝐟𝐞𝐜𝐭 𝐟𝐨𝐫 𝐄𝐱𝐭𝐫𝐚-𝐋𝐚𝐫𝐠𝐞 𝐎𝐩𝐞𝐧 𝐏𝐥𝐚𝐧 𝐀𝐫𝐞𝐚: With a CADR of 466 m³/h / 274 CFM, the LV-H133 is specially designed for rooms with large open floor plans such as living rooms, kitchens, loft apartments, basements and mancave. Enjoy fresh air in only 30 minutes in rooms as large as 1150 ft²
  • 𝟑-𝐒𝐭𝐚𝐠𝐞 𝐅𝐢𝐥𝐭𝐫𝐚𝐭𝐢𝐨𝐧: It includes the Pre-filter, Efficient Filter and Efficient Acativated Filter
  • 𝐀𝐮𝐭𝐨𝐦𝐚𝐭𝐢𝐜 𝐂𝐨𝐦𝐟𝐨𝐫𝐭: When Auto Mode is switched on, the built-in infrared sensor will detect the air quality and adjust fan speeds to an optimum level. With such simple operation, you can always enjoy fresh air with ease
  • 𝐆𝐄𝐍𝐔𝐈𝐍𝐄 𝐋𝐄𝐕𝐎𝐈𝐓 𝐅𝐈𝐋𝐓𝐄𝐑𝐒: Only use genuine Levoit replacement parts to maintain the best performance (Search for LV-H133-RF)
  • 𝐋𝐨𝐰 𝐂𝐨𝐬𝐭, 𝐋𝐨𝐧𝐠 𝐋𝐢𝐟𝐞𝐬𝐩𝐚𝐧: With a rated power of 49W, you can use the LV-H133 all day during times without inflating your energy bill. The unique bionic shock absorption design prolongs the life cycle of the engine for up to 20,000 hours
  • 𝐖𝐡𝐢𝐬𝐩𝐞𝐫-𝐐𝐮𝐢𝐞𝐭: You’ll forget your air purifier is even there. Turn off all the display lights and select Sleep Mode for noise levels as low as 25dB, so you can enjoy clean air without interrupting your rest
  • 𝐄𝐚𝐬𝐲 𝐭𝐨 𝐔𝐬𝐞: Enjoy clean air at your fingertips. Set a timer for 1–12 hours to match your schedule. The convenient Check Filter Indicator will let you know when it’s time for a replacement. After replacing your filter, press the filter button and hold the Check Filter Indicator button for 3 seconds to reset it
  • 𝐓𝐫𝐮𝐬𝐭𝐰𝐨𝐫𝐭𝐡𝐲 𝐚𝐧𝐝 𝐒𝐚𝐟𝐞: Levoit, as well as our professional Customer Support Team, is headquartered in Southern California. The LV-H133 is FCC Certified, ETL Listed.

BACKGROUND: Its coming up on 2 years since I got a Levoit Vista 200 for my wifes allergies, and I was never really quite satisfied with that purifier for multiple reasons. It had no air quality indicator was a major reason, as well as it seemingly improved air quality very little(perhaps it should be rated for rooms smaller then its listed as). It clearly worked to some extent, being I have purchased no less then 5 replacement filters since buying it. All that being said, while my wifes allergies improved sometimes, other times it seemingly made no difference, but that didnt stop me from recommending Levoit to my sister and mom because of the build quality and it clearly worked to some extent as i said the filters would become filthy. REVIEW: So here we are 2 years later, in a larger apartment and my wife still struggles with her allergies occasionally. It generally happens at night where she cant breathe or when she wakes up she cant breathe. For that reason, we moved the Vista 200 into our living room(a room im sure its too large to properly purify, but hey, its something) and purchased the LV-H133 air purifier. When my wife saw it she couldnt believe that it was only $100 more then the Vista 200, its about 3x the size, has an air quality indicator and feels much more premium and well built then the Vista 200. We put this purifier in our bedroom, an area that is probably only about 250sqft which it should handle fine and she hasnt had any allergy issues since. Now, I am not sure I can give all the credit to the purifier, my wifes allergies come and go without notice, but im sure it doesnt hurt. On the day we first got it, for the sake of science I wanted to test the air quality indicator on the purifier. We brought it into the kitchen and after dinner i let a pan burn a small amount of oil (not a lot of smoke, that would have been too easy...just enough to smell really) and what do you know, near instantly the purifier indicator went from blue to green to yellow to red in no less then 5-10 seconds. I was very happy to see how quick it was able to establish the air quality was poor, kick up the motor to a faster level and clean the air it only took a few minutes before the indicator was back to blue. All in all, this purifier is a far better bang for your buck then any of the smaller purifiers that Levoit has. Thats unfortunate as not everyone wants something so large in a room, but its the truth. Originally when I was looking to purchase a second purifier I was considering the Smart LV-PUR-131 but decided against it because we basically leave our purifier running 24/7 anyways so there wasnt much benefit I saw to getting that, it covers much less area then this model and is only about $20-30 cheaper. For ANY of the smaller models to be worth their price, Levoit needs to update them all to show the air quality, without that information to me a purifier is useless. Any fan running 24/7 will catch dirt and dust in it, even one without a filter will accumulate it on its blades so the fact that the filter gets dirty isnt enough an indication to me that the device is working. All this being said, I am very happy with the LV-H133 thus far. We generally leave it just as we have always done with our Vista 200, on the high setting 24/7. It provides some good white noise which for us is fine. For others it may be too loud to sleep, but there is both a sleep and auto function for those people that make it almost inaudible. I would have no hesitation in recommending this product to anyone else, I am much happier spending $200 on this then ~$100 on the Vista 200. One thing I will say is both of these are well made, and I have never had any mechanical problem with the Vista 200. I do believe Levoit is a good company, I just think there is a lot of room for improvement and much to be desired in their entry level models. Go with one of their bigger purifiers, you wont regret it. Read more

I’m writing this review for cat owners. I live in a condo and have two cats - therefore two litter pans. I use 99.99% “dust free” litter, which is a joke. I spent several days researching air purifiers, looking for one that does the job, has a CADR rating over 300, uses a true HRPA 3-stage filter, does NOT use an ionizer process, is quiet, has an auto setting, has a high energy rating, indicates air quality, and doesn’t break the bank. I read a lot of reviews, checked the EPA website, California’s safety website, Business insider, Wired, consumer reports, and read people’s review. I ordered a different air purifier and retuned it, so this has been a process. I finally decided on this LEVOIT LV-H133. I’ve been running this for a day and I love it. I keep it in the room with the kitty litter. When I first turned it on, the air indicator was green (good), then after about 5 minutes of running turned blue (very good). When I scooped out the poop and pee lumps in the litter boxes, the air indicator turned red (bad air) and it took about 10 minutes before it was back to blue. This morning when one of the cats did his business and then buried it, the indicator turned red, but within about 2 minutes it was back to blue. I’m using the auto mode so I can turn it on and forget about it. When a cat uses the litter box, the fan automatically ramps up for a couple of minutes and then goes back to sleep mode. This was exactly what I was looking for. The highest speed on the fan is loud, but medium and low are not loud at all, more like a gentle background hum - less noise than our refrigerator, and sleep mode is silent. So far I love this unit because it works. If anything changes, I’ll update this review. Update: I found one issue. When running in auto mode, if the air is dust free, the fan runs on its lowest speed. But if there is an odor in the room, this doesn’t trigger the fan to increase speed. The fan only increases when air quality (I.e. dust) increases. For me this isn’t an issue. I just switch to manual mode for a few minutes to clear the odor. Read more
